- Evil Is Sexy: "Johnny Booth was a handsome devil."
- Germans Love David Hasselhoff: Initially met a much better reception in the UK than the USA.
- Tear Jerker: "Something Just Broke", the one truly honest and heartbreaking song in the show, about the everyday aftermath of an assassination.
- Booth's solo in "The Ballad of Booth" qualifies, as well.
- The reprise of "Everybody's Got The Right" was one in the original production.
